LET\’S TALK IMPOSTOR SYNDROME

\”YOU DO NOT HAVE TO ATTAIN PERFECTION OR MASTERY TO BE WORTHY OF THE SUCCESS YOU HAVE ACHIEVED\” – MARGIE WARRELL

I can not begin to count how many times I have felt like a fraud. There is always that uncertainty at the back of my mind that whispers and sometimes screams; \”Dude shut up, You are not IT\”, \”someone else is already doing this, and doing it better\”, \”You do not know enough about this subject matter\” and it goes on and on.

I mean writing this article (and sincerely 99% of all my works) I cringe at the fact that people are going to think I am a fraud, or what i have written is not good enough.

However today I want to share with you how I have dealt with it so far. PS. these are a matter of opinion and what has worked for me.

WATCH THIS TO KNOW HOW TO DEAL WITH IMPOSTOR SYNDROME

You will always feel a sense of doubt, a tinge of fraudulence, but never let that be an excuse to hold you back. Those who we feel are \’goals\’ or \’IT\’ started somewhere. Do not allow your fear of rejection hold you back. You need to constantly remind yourself of the fact that with practice you get better, with each step you go higher, if you decide to hang on to level one just because you do not want people to say you are not good enough for level two then you would never move past level one.

Take actions, stop over thinking. You have what it takes to write that book, start that business, build that house, teach that course.

I can not begin to count how many times I have felt like I wasn\’t making any sense but continued and people would say \”I learnt a thing or two, thank you\”

Never underestimate the value you hold.

YOU CAN NOT BE AN IMPOSTOR WHEN YOU ARE YOURSELF, BECAUSE THERE IS ONLY ONE YOU!
